The Synthesis Approach To Digital System Design

The Synthesis Approach To Digital System Design Book in PDF, ePub and Kindle version is available to download in english. Read online anytime anywhere directly from your device. Click on the download button below to get a free pdf file of The Synthesis Approach To Digital System Design book. This book definitely worth reading, it is an incredibly well-written.

The Synthesis Approach to Digital System Design

Author : Petra Michel,Ulrich Lauther,Peter Duzy
Publisher : Springer Science & Business Media
Page : 424 pages
File Size : 46,5 Mb
Release : 2012-12-06
Category : Technology & Engineering
ISBN : 9781461536321

Get Book

The Synthesis Approach to Digital System Design by Petra Michel,Ulrich Lauther,Peter Duzy Pdf

Over the past decade there has been a dramatic change in the role played by design automation for electronic systems. Ten years ago, integrated circuit (IC) designers were content to use the computer for circuit, logic, and limited amounts of high-level simulation, as well as for capturing the digitized mask layouts used for IC manufacture. The tools were only aids to design-the designer could always find a way to implement the chip or board manually if the tools failed or if they did not give acceptable results. Today, however, design technology plays an indispensable role in the design ofelectronic systems and is critical to achieving time-to-market, cost, and performance targets. In less than ten years, designers have come to rely on automatic or semi automatic CAD systems for the physical design ofcomplex ICs containing over a million transistors. In the past three years, practical logic synthesis systems that take into account both cost and performance have become a commercial reality and many designers have already relinquished control ofthe logic netlist level of design to automatic computer aids. To date, only in certain well-defined areas, especially digital signal process ing and telecommunications. have higher-level design methods and tools found significant success. However, the forces of time-to-market and growing system complexity will demand the broad-based adoption of high-level, automated methods and tools over the next few years.

Digital Systems Design With Vhdl And Synthesis: An Integrated Approach

Author : Chang
Publisher : John Wiley & Sons
Page : 526 pages
File Size : 53,6 Mb
Release : 2007-01-10
Category : Electronic
ISBN : 8126511125

Get Book

Digital Systems Design With Vhdl And Synthesis: An Integrated Approach by Chang Pdf

This book presents an integrated approach to digital design principles, processes, and implementations to help the reader design increasingly complex systems within shorter design cycles. It also introduces digital design concepts, VHDL coding, VHDL simulation, synthesis commands, and strategies together. · VHDL and Digital Circuit Primitives· VHDL Simulation and Synthesis Environment and Design Process· Basic Combinational Circuits· Basic Binary Arithmetic Circuits· Basic Sequential Circuits· Registers· Clock and Reset Circuits· Dual-Port RAM, FIFO, and DRAM Modeling· A Design Case Study: Finite Impulse Response Filter ASIC Design· A Design Case Study: A Microprogram Controller Design· Error Detection and Correction· Fixed-Point Multiplication· Fixed-Point Division· Floating-Point Arithmetic

Digital System Design with VHDL

Author : Mark Zwoliński
Publisher : Unknown
Page : 340 pages
File Size : 46,6 Mb
Release : 2000
Category : Computers
ISBN : STANFORD:36105110415481

Get Book

Digital System Design with VHDL by Mark Zwoliński Pdf

Electronic systems based on digital principles are becoming ubiquitous. A good design approach to these systems is essential and a top-down methodology is favoured. Such an approach is vastly simplified by the use of computer modeling to describe the systems. VHDL is a formal language which allows a designer to model the behaviours and structure of a digital circuit on a computer before implementation. "Digital System Design with VHDL" is intended both for students on Digital Design courses and practitioners who would like to integrate digital design and VHDL synthesis in the workplace. Its unique approach combines the principles of digital design with a guide to the use of VHDL. Synthesis issues are discussed and practical guidelines are provided for improving simulation accuracy and performance. Features: a practical perspective is obtained by the inclusion of real-life examples an emphasis on software engineering practices encourages clear coding and adequate documentation of the process demonstrates the effects of particular coding styles on synthesis and simulation efficiency covers the major VHDL standards includes an appendix with examples in Verilog

Digital Systems Design with VHDL and Synthesis

Author : Kou-Chuan Chang
Publisher : Unknown
Page : 498 pages
File Size : 54,8 Mb
Release : 2005
Category : Electronic digital computers
ISBN : 9812531610

Get Book

Digital Systems Design with VHDL and Synthesis by Kou-Chuan Chang Pdf

Digital Design

Author : William James Dally,R. Curtis Harting
Publisher : Cambridge University Press
Page : 635 pages
File Size : 53,9 Mb
Release : 2012-09-17
Category : Computers
ISBN : 9780521199506

Get Book

Digital Design by William James Dally,R. Curtis Harting Pdf

This book provides students with a system-level perspective and the tools they need to understand, analyze and design complete digital systems using Verilog. It goes beyond the design of simple combinational and sequential modules to show how such modules are used to build complete systems, reflecting digital design in the real world.

Introduction to Digital Systems Design

Author : Giuliano Donzellini,Luca Oneto,Domenico Ponta,Davide Anguita
Publisher : Springer
Page : 536 pages
File Size : 45,9 Mb
Release : 2018-08-23
Category : Technology & Engineering
ISBN : 9783319928043

Get Book

Introduction to Digital Systems Design by Giuliano Donzellini,Luca Oneto,Domenico Ponta,Davide Anguita Pdf

This book has been designed for a first course on digital design for engineering and computer science students. It offers an extensive introduction on fundamental theories, from Boolean algebra and binary arithmetic to sequential networks and finite state machines, together with the essential tools to design and simulate systems composed of a controller and a datapath. The numerous worked examples and solved exercises allow a better understanding and more effective learning. All of the examples and exercises can be run on the Deeds software, freely available online on a webpage developed and maintained by the authors. Thanks to the learning-by-doing approach and the plentiful examples, no prior knowledge in electronics of programming is required. Moreover, the book can be adapted to different level of education, with different targets and depth, be used for self-study, and even independently from the simulator. The book draws on the authors’ extensive experience in teaching and developing learning materials.

Introduction to Digital Systems

Author : Mohammed Ferdjallah
Publisher : John Wiley & Sons
Page : 229 pages
File Size : 41,7 Mb
Release : 2011-06-15
Category : Mathematics
ISBN : 9781118007709

Get Book

Introduction to Digital Systems by Mohammed Ferdjallah Pdf

A unique guide to using both modeling and simulation in digital systems design Digital systems design requires rigorous modeling and simulation analysis that eliminates design risks and potential harm to users. Introduction to Digital Systems: Modeling, Synthesis, and Simulation Using VHDL introduces the application of modeling and synthesis in the effective design of digital systems and explains applicable analytical and computational methods. Through step-by-step explanations and numerous examples, the author equips readers with the tools needed to model, synthesize, and simulate digital principles using Very High Speed Integrated Circuit Hardware Description Language (VHDL) programming. Extensively classroom-tested to ensure a fluid presentation, this book provides a comprehensive overview of the topic by integrating theoretical principles, discrete mathematical models, computer simulations, and basic methods of analysis. Topical coverage includes: Digital systems modeling and simulation Integrated logic Boolean algebra and logic Logic function optimization Number systems Combinational logic VHDL design concepts Sequential and synchronous sequential logic Each chapter begins with learning objectives that outline key concepts that follow, and all discussions conclude with problem sets that allow readers to test their comprehension of the presented material. Throughout the book, VHDL sample codes are used to illustrate circuit design, providing guidance not only on how to learn and master VHDL programming, but also how to model and simulate digital circuits. Introduction to Digital Systems is an excellent book for courses in modeling and simulation, operations research, engineering, and computer science at the upper-undergraduate and graduate levels. The book also serves as a valuable resource for researchers and practitioners in the fields of operations research, mathematical modeling, simulation, electrical engineering, and computer science.

Digital System Design with SystemVerilog

Author : Mark Zwolinski
Publisher : Pearson Education
Page : 497 pages
File Size : 42,5 Mb
Release : 2009-10-23
Category : Technology & Engineering
ISBN : 9780137046317

Get Book

Digital System Design with SystemVerilog by Mark Zwolinski Pdf

The Definitive, Up-to-Date Guide to Digital Design with SystemVerilog: Concepts, Techniques, and Code To design state-of-the-art digital hardware, engineers first specify functionality in a high-level Hardware Description Language (HDL)—and today’s most powerful, useful HDL is SystemVerilog, now an IEEE standard. Digital System Design with SystemVerilog is the first comprehensive introduction to both SystemVerilog and the contemporary digital hardware design techniques used with it. Building on the proven approach of his bestselling Digital System Design with VHDL, Mark Zwolinski covers everything engineers need to know to automate the entire design process with SystemVerilog—from modeling through functional simulation, synthesis, timing simulation, and verification. Zwolinski teaches through about a hundred and fifty practical examples, each with carefully detailed syntax and enough in-depth information to enable rapid hardware design and verification. All examples are available for download from the book's companion Web site, zwolinski.org. Coverage includes Using electronic design automation tools with programmable logic and ASIC technologies Essential principles of Boolean algebra and combinational logic design, with discussions of timing and hazards Core modeling techniques: combinational building blocks, buffers, decoders, encoders, multiplexers, adders, and parity checkers Sequential building blocks: latches, flip- flops, registers, counters, memory, and sequential multipliers Designing finite state machines: from ASM chart to D flip-flops, next state, and output logic Modeling interfaces and packages with SystemVerilog Designing testbenches: architecture, constrained random test generation, and assertion-based verification Describing RTL and FPGA synthesis models Understanding and implementing Design-for-Test Exploring anomalous behavior in asynchronous sequential circuits Performing Verilog-AMS and mixed-signal modeling Whatever your experience with digital design, older versions of Verilog, or VHDL, this book will help you discover SystemVerilog’s full power and use it to the fullest.

SPARK: A Parallelizing Approach to the High-Level Synthesis of Digital Circuits

Author : Sumit Gupta,Rajesh Gupta,Nikil D. Dutt,Alexandru Nicolau
Publisher : Springer Science & Business Media
Page : 233 pages
File Size : 40,6 Mb
Release : 2007-05-08
Category : Technology & Engineering
ISBN : 9781402078385

Get Book

SPARK: A Parallelizing Approach to the High-Level Synthesis of Digital Circuits by Sumit Gupta,Rajesh Gupta,Nikil D. Dutt,Alexandru Nicolau Pdf

Rapid advances in microelectronic integration and the advent of Systems-on-Chip have fueled the need for high-level synthesis, i.e., an automated approach to the synthesis of hardware from behavioral descriptions. SPARK: A Parallelizing Approach to the High - Level Synthesis of Digital Circuits presents a novel approach to the high-level synthesis of digital circuits -- that of parallelizing high-level synthesis (PHLS). This approach uses aggressive code parallelizing and code motion techniques to discover circuit optimization opportunities beyond what is possible with traditional high-level synthesis. This PHLS approach addresses the problems of the poor quality of synthesis results and the lack of controllability over the transformations applied during the high-level synthesis of system descriptions with complex control flows, that is, with nested conditionals and loops. Also described are speculative code motion techniques and dynamic compiler transformations that optimize the circuit quality in terms of cycle time, circuit size and interconnect costs. We describe the SPARK parallelizing high-level synthesis framework in which we have implemented these techniques and demonstrate the utility of SPARK's PHLS approach using designs derived from multimedia and image processing applications. We also present a case study of an instruction length decoder derived from the Intel Pentium-class of microprocessors. This case study serves as an example of a typical microprocessor functional block with complex control flow and demonstrates how our techniques are useful for such designs. SPARK: A Parallelizing Approach to the High - Level Synthesis of Digital Circuits is targeted mainly to embedded system designers and researchers. This includes people working on design and design automation. The book is useful for researchers and design automation engineers who wish to understand how the main problems hindering the adoption of high-level synthesis among designers.

Digital System Design with VHDL e-book

Author : Mark Zwolinski
Publisher : Pearson Higher Ed
Page : 385 pages
File Size : 50,8 Mb
Release : 2003-11-13
Category : Technology & Engineering
ISBN : 9781405890977

Get Book

Digital System Design with VHDL e-book by Mark Zwolinski Pdf

Since the publication of the first edition, a new version of the VHDL standard has been agreed and analogue extensions to the language have also been adopted. The second edition of Digital System Design with VHDL includes additions in two important areas; sections on writing testbenches have been added to relevant chapters, and the addition of a new chapter on VHDL-AMS and mixed-signal modeling. The unique approach will be appreciated by undergraduates in Electronic Engineering and Computer Engineering in all years of their courses and by students undertaking postgraduate study. There is also a proven need from industry for graduates with knowledge of VHDL and the associated design tools and this book will be an asset to engineers who wish to continue their studies.

Digital Systems Design Using VHDL

Author : Lizy Kurian John,Charles Roth
Publisher : Unknown
Page : 592 pages
File Size : 41,8 Mb
Release : 2017-01-01
Category : Electronic
ISBN : 1305638921

Get Book

Digital Systems Design Using VHDL by Lizy Kurian John,Charles Roth Pdf

Verilog Styles for Synthesis of Digital Systems

Author : David Richard Smith,Paul D. Franzon
Publisher : Pearson
Page : 344 pages
File Size : 42,8 Mb
Release : 2000
Category : Computers
ISBN : UOM:39015050012023

Get Book

Verilog Styles for Synthesis of Digital Systems by David Richard Smith,Paul D. Franzon Pdf

This book is designed specifically to make the cutting-edge techniques of digital hardware design more accessible to those just entering the field. The text uses a simpler language (Verilog) and standardizes the methodology to the point where even novices can get medium complex designs through to gate-level simulation in a short period of time. Requires a working knowledge of computer organization, Unix, and X windows. Some knowledge of a programming language such as C or Java is desirable, but not necessary. Features a large number of worked examples and problems--from 100 to 100k gate equivalents--all synthesized and successfully verified by simulation at gate level using the VCS compiled simulator, the FPGA Compiler and Behavioral Compiler available from Synopsys, and the FPGA tool suites from Altera and Xilinx. Basic Language Constructs. Structural and Behavioral Specification. Simulation. Procedural Specification. Design Approaches for Single Modules. Validation of Single Modules. Finite State Machine Styles. Control-Point Writing Style. Managing Complexity--Large Designs. Improving Timing, Area, and Power. Design Compiler. Synthesis to Standard Cells. Synthesis to FPGA. Gate Level Simulation and Testing. Alternative Writing Styles. Mixed Technology Design. For anyone wanting an accessible, accelerated introduction to the cutting-edge tools for Digital Hardware Design.

Digital Design of Signal Processing Systems

Author : Shoab Ahmed Khan
Publisher : John Wiley & Sons
Page : 554 pages
File Size : 51,5 Mb
Release : 2011-02-02
Category : Science
ISBN : 9780470975251

Get Book

Digital Design of Signal Processing Systems by Shoab Ahmed Khan Pdf

Digital Design of Signal Processing Systems discusses a spectrum of architectures and methods for effective implementation of algorithms in hardware (HW). Encompassing all facets of the subject this book includes conversion of algorithms from floating-point to fixed-point format, parallel architectures for basic computational blocks, Verilog Hardware Description Language (HDL), SystemVerilog and coding guidelines for synthesis. The book also covers system level design of Multi Processor System on Chip (MPSoC); a consideration of different design methodologies including Network on Chip (NoC) and Kahn Process Network (KPN) based connectivity among processing elements. A special emphasis is placed on implementing streaming applications like a digital communication system in HW. Several novel architectures for implementing commonly used algorithms in signal processing are also revealed. With a comprehensive coverage of topics the book provides an appropriate mix of examples to illustrate the design methodology. Key Features: A practical guide to designing efficient digital systems, covering the complete spectrum of digital design from a digital signal processing perspective Provides a full account of HW building blocks and their architectures, while also elaborating effective use of embedded computational resources such as multipliers, adders and memories in FPGAs Covers a system level architecture using NoC and KPN for streaming applications, giving examples of structuring MATLAB code and its easy mapping in HW for these applications Explains state machine based and Micro-Program architectures with comprehensive case studies for mapping complex applications The techniques and examples discussed in this book are used in the award winning products from the Center for Advanced Research in Engineering (CARE). Software Defined Radio, 10 Gigabit VoIP monitoring system and Digital Surveillance equipment has respectively won APICTA (Asia Pacific Information and Communication Alliance) awards in 2010 for their unique and effective designs.

Field-Programmable Logic: Architectures, Synthesis and Applications

Author : Reiner W. Hartenstein
Publisher : Springer Science & Business Media
Page : 452 pages
File Size : 54,7 Mb
Release : 1994-08-24
Category : Computers
ISBN : 3540584196

Get Book

Field-Programmable Logic: Architectures, Synthesis and Applications by Reiner W. Hartenstein Pdf

This volume contains the proceedings of the 4th International Workshop on Field-Programmable Logic and Applications (FPL '94), held in Prague, Czech Republic in September 1994. The growing importance of field-programmable devices is substantiated by the remarkably high number of 116 submissions for FPL '94; from them, the revised versions of 40 full papers and 24 high-quality poster presentations were accepted for inclusion in this volume. Among the topics treated are: testing, layout, synthesis tools, compilation research and CAD, trade-offs and experience, innovations and smart applications, FPGA-based computer architectures, high-level design, prototyping and ASIC emulators, commercial devices, new tools, CCMs and HW/SW co-design, modelers, educational experience, and novel architectures.

Verilog Digital System Design

Author : Zainalabedin Navabi
Publisher : McGraw-Hill Professional Publishing
Page : 488 pages
File Size : 54,8 Mb
Release : 1999
Category : Electronic digital computers
ISBN : UCSD:31822027888734

Get Book

Verilog Digital System Design by Zainalabedin Navabi Pdf

Annotation A much-needed, step-by-step tutorial to designing with Verilog--one of the most popular hardware description languages Each chapter features in-depth examples of Verilog coding, culminating at the end of the book in a fully designed central processing unit (CPU) CD-ROM featuring coded Verilog design examples A first-rate resource for digital designers, computer designer engineers, electrical engineers, and students.